單細胞生物的意思、翻譯和例句

是什麼意思

「單細胞生物」是指由單一細胞組成的生物體,這類生物通常非常微小且簡單,主要包括細菌、藻類和某些原生生物等。單細胞生物的特點是它們的所有生命過程(如代謝、繁殖和生長)都在這一個細胞內進行。這些生物在生態系統中扮演著重要角色,並且是地球上最早出現的生命形式之一。

相關英文單字或片語的差別與用法

1:Unicellular organism

用法:

這個術語專指由一個細胞組成的生物體,強調其結構的單一性。這類生物通常在水中或土壤中生活,並且能夠獨立生存和繁殖。它們在生態系統中扮演著重要角色,例如在食物鏈中作為初級生產者或分解者。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

細菌是一種常見的單細胞生物

Bacteria are a common type of unicellular organism.

例句 2:

這些單細胞生物在水中繁殖得非常快。

These unicellular organisms reproduce very quickly in water.

例句 3:

單細胞生物在生態系統中起著重要的作用。

Unicellular organisms play an important role in ecosystems.

2:Single-celled organism

用法:

這個術語強調生物的細胞結構,通常用於科學和教育環境中來描述這類生物。它們可以是原生生物、細菌或某些藻類,並且在許多環境中都能找到。

例句及翻譯:

例句 1:

單細胞生物可以在極端環境中生存。

Single-celled organisms can survive in extreme environments.

例句 2:

這種單細胞生物在水中非常重要,因為它們能進行光合作用。

This single-celled organism is very important in water because it can perform photosynthesis.

例句 3:

許多單細胞生物能夠自我複製。

Many single-celled organisms can replicate themselves.
